Step-by-Step Guide for Using a 16 fl oz Descaler
Cleaning your ice maker regularly with a dedicated machine cleaner and descaler is essential for maintaining clean ice and optimal performance. Here’s a straightforward process to help you use a 16 fl oz descaler solution effectively, whether you own a home ice maker or a commercial ice machine like Euhomy.- Unplug and Empty: Always disconnect your ice maker from the power source and remove any ice or water from the reservoir. This ensures safety and allows the cleaner solution to reach all internal surfaces.
- Prepare the Cleaner Solution: Most 16 fl oz descaler products are pre-mixed for convenience. Check the label for instructions. If your product uses citric acid or is labeled nickel safe, follow the recommended dilution for your specific machine.
- Run the Cleaning Cycle: Pour the cleaner descaler into the water reservoir. Start the cleaning or descaling cycle as directed by your ice maker’s manual. For Euhomy ice makers and similar models, this usually means pressing the "clean" button or running a manual cycle.
- Rinse Thoroughly: After the cycle, drain the solution and rinse the reservoir and internal parts with fresh water. Repeat the rinse cycle at least twice to ensure no cleaner residue remains. This step is crucial for customer safety and for producing clean ice.
- Inspect and Wipe: Wipe down any accessible surfaces with a soft cloth. Check for mineral buildup or scale, especially in commercial ice makers. If needed, repeat the process for stubborn deposits.

Signs your ice maker needs cleaning and descaling
Common Indicators Your Ice Maker Needs Attention
Staying on top of cleaning and descaling is essential for keeping your ice machine running smoothly. But how do you know when it’s time to use a cleaner or descaler product? Here are some signs to watch for in your ice maker, whether it’s a home unit or a commercial ice machine:
- Cloudy or Odd-Tasting Ice: If your ice is no longer clear or has an unusual taste, it’s a strong indicator that mineral buildup or residue is present. Clean ice should always be crystal clear and taste fresh.
- Reduced Ice Production: When your ice maker starts producing less ice than usual, mineral deposits or scale may be clogging the system. This is common in both euhomy ice makers and other brands.
- Visible Scale or Slime: Check the interior surfaces and ice bin. If you notice white, chalky deposits or any slimy residue, it’s time for a thorough cleaning with a quality machine cleaner and descaler solution.
- Unusual Noises: Grinding or rattling sounds can signal that scale buildup is affecting the moving parts of your ice machine.
- Warning Lights or Error Codes: Many modern ice makers, including commercial ice machines, have indicator lights or display error codes when maintenance is needed. Always refer to your product manual for specifics.

Keeping Your Ice Maker in Top Shape After Cleaning
After using a 16 fl oz descaler and cleaner solution, it’s important to keep your ice maker working efficiently. Regular maintenance helps ensure clean ice, extends the life of your machine, and protects your investment—whether you own a commercial ice machine or a home euhomy ice maker.
- Rinse thoroughly: After cleaning, always run several cycles with fresh water. This removes any leftover cleaner solution and prevents unwanted tastes in your ice.
- Monitor water quality: Hard water can lead to scale buildup. Consider using filtered water to reduce mineral deposits and keep your machine cleaner for longer.
- Check for residue: Inspect the ice bin and internal parts for any remaining cleaner or scale. Wipe down surfaces with a soft cloth as needed.
- Stick to a schedule: Set reminders to clean and descale your ice maker regularly. Most products recommend monthly cleaning, but high-traffic commercial ice makers may need more frequent attention.
- Use nickel safe products: If your ice machine has nickel-plated components, always choose a nickel safe cleaner descaler to avoid damaging the finish.
